1. Transportation and Logistics: Handling 920 Pounds of Cargo



Moving 920 pounds of cargo efficiently and safely requires careful planning. The first crucial step is determining the type of cargo and its dimensions. This influences the choice of transportation method and packaging. Fragile items necessitate specialized packaging, while bulkier goods might require palletization for easy handling.

Step-by-step approach:

1. Assess Cargo: Identify the item's dimensions (length, width, height), fragility, and any special handling requirements.
2. Choose Transportation: Select appropriate transportation based on weight and distance: a truck for longer distances, a forklift for shorter movements within a facility, or a combination of both. Ensure the chosen vehicle has a sufficient weight capacity, ideally exceeding 920 pounds to account for safety margins.
3. Packaging and Securing: Use appropriate packaging materials to protect the cargo during transit. Secure the cargo using straps, netting, or other appropriate restraints to prevent shifting during movement.
4. Compliance: Ensure adherence to all relevant transportation regulations, including weight limits and documentation requirements.

Example: Shipping 920 pounds of machinery parts across the country requires a large flatbed truck with appropriate securing mechanisms to prevent damage during transit. The shipment needs proper documentation, including weight and hazardous material declarations if applicable.


2. Structural Engineering: Supporting 920 Pounds of Load



In structural engineering, 920 pounds might represent a significant load on a beam, floor, or other structural element. Accurate calculation of load-bearing capacity is paramount to ensure safety and prevent structural failure.

Key Considerations:

Load Distribution: Evenly distributing the weight is crucial to minimize stress on individual structural members.
Material Strength: The chosen material must have sufficient compressive and tensile strength to withstand the 920-pound load.
Safety Factors: Always include a safety factor in calculations to account for unforeseen circumstances and potential variations in material strength.

Example: Designing a balcony to support 920 pounds requires calculating the load per square foot and selecting appropriate beams and supports with a safety factor incorporated. This involves using engineering formulas and considering the material's properties (e.g., steel, concrete).

1. What is the best way to lift 920 pounds safely? Never attempt to lift 920 pounds manually without appropriate equipment and training. Use mechanical lifting devices like forklifts, cranes, or pallet jacks. Always follow safety procedures and ensure proper training.

2. How do I calculate the stress on a beam supporting 920 pounds? This requires knowledge of structural engineering principles and the beam's properties (material, dimensions, support type). Engineering software and hand calculations using relevant formulas are needed.

3. Can I ship 920 pounds via regular mail? No, 920 pounds significantly exceeds the weight limits for standard postal services. You'll need to use a freight shipping company.

4. What are the potential health risks of rapid weight loss from 920 pounds? Rapid weight loss can lead to muscle loss, electrolyte imbalances, heart problems, gallstones, and other serious complications. Gradual weight loss under medical supervision is crucial.

5. How does the gravitational force affect a 920-pound object? The gravitational force acting on a 920-pound object is its weight, which is approximately 4134 Newtons (920 lbs 4.448 N/lb). This force pulls it towards the center of the Earth.
